智能车制作
标题:
xs128舵机运行程序
[打印本页]
作者:
坚持是一种品位
时间:
2014-3-15 15:20
标题:
xs128舵机运行程序
诸位大神,为什么我的程序里面加上舵机的程序之后运行一段时间就停了呢?
#include "define.h"
/*void delay(uint ms)
{
unsigned int i,j;
for(i=0;i<ms;i++)
{
for(j=0;j<5000;j++);
}
} */
void delay_us(uint us)
{
unsigned int i;
for(i=0;i<=us;i++)
{
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);;
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
_asm(nop); _asm(nop); _asm(nop); _asm(nop); _asm(nop);
}
}
void delay_ms(uint ms)
{
uint j,i;
for(i=0;i<ms;i++)
{
for(j=0;j<100;j++)
{
delay_us(10) ;
}
}
}
void DUOJI1_init(uint jd) //盛硬币舵机
{
uint jd_l;
jd_l=1000+(jd/90)*1000;
PWMDTY45=jd;
//PWMDTY45=1000;
/* for(PWMDTY45=1500
WMDTY45>1150;PWMDTY45--)
{
//delay_ms(1000);
}
for(PWMDTY45=1150;PWMDTY45<=1500;PWMDTY45++)
{
delay();
} */
// PWMDTY45=15000;
//delay();
}
void DUOJI2_init(uint jd) //检测舵机
{
uint jd_2;
jd_2=1000+(jd/90)*1000;
PWMDTY67=jd;
}
这一部分是舵机程序的代码///
作者:
坚持是一种品位
时间:
2014-3-15 15:20
求大神。。知道。。小弟拜谢了。。。
作者:
坚持是一种品位
时间:
2014-3-15 15:21
自己顶一下。。。
欢迎光临 智能车制作 (http://dns.znczz.com/)
Powered by Discuz! X3.2